首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

linux脚本导入mysql数据库

Linux脚本导入MySQL数据库是通过执行Shell脚本来将数据从文件导入到MySQL数据库中。

在Linux环境下,可以使用以下步骤来导入MySQL数据库:

  1. 创建一个文本文件,编写需要导入的数据。
  2. 编写一个Shell脚本,用于执行数据库导入操作。
  3. 在Shell脚本中,使用mysql命令来连接到MySQL数据库。
  4. 在连接到数据库之后,使用source命令来导入之前准备好的数据文件。

以下是一个示例的Shell脚本:

代码语言:txt
复制
#!/bin/bash

# 设置MySQL数据库连接信息
DB_HOST="数据库主机地址"
DB_PORT="数据库端口号"
DB_USER="数据库用户名"
DB_PASSWORD="数据库密码"
DB_NAME="数据库名"

# 导入数据文件路径
DATA_FILE="数据文件路径"

# 连接到MySQL数据库
mysql -h${DB_HOST} -P${DB_PORT} -u${DB_USER} -p${DB_PASSWORD} ${DB_NAME} <<EOF
    # 执行导入命令
    source ${DATA_FILE};
    exit
EOF

请注意,上述示例中的变量需要根据实际情况进行修改。

该脚本首先设置了连接到MySQL数据库所需的信息,然后使用mysql命令连接到数据库,并执行source命令导入数据文件。最后,使用exit命令退出数据库连接。

对于Linux脚本导入MySQL数据库的优势是:

  • 自动化:使用脚本可以自动执行导入操作,节省了手动导入的时间和精力。
  • 可重复性:脚本可以被多次执行,以便在需要时重复导入相同的数据。
  • 批量导入:通过脚本可以一次导入大量数据,提高效率。

适用场景:

  • 数据库迁移:当需要将数据从一个数据库迁移到另一个数据库时,使用脚本可以方便地导入数据。
  • 批量导入数据:当需要将大量数据导入到MySQL数据库时,使用脚本可以提高导入效率。

推荐的腾讯云产品:腾讯云MySQL数据库。腾讯云MySQL是一种托管的关系型数据库服务,具有高可用、高性能、可扩展等特点。您可以通过以下链接了解更多关于腾讯云MySQL数据库的信息:腾讯云MySQL

总结:通过编写Shell脚本,在Linux环境下可以方便地将数据导入MySQL数据库中,提高数据导入的效率和可重复性。腾讯云提供了腾讯云MySQL数据库服务,适用于各种场景的数据库需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券